Description

NHS England and NHS Improvement (NHSE/I) South East sought to commission a prime provider who has the capability and capacity to deliver Integrated Healthcare Services to the following establishments in Surrey. • HMP Downview • HMP Send • HMP Bronzefield • HMP Coldingley • HMP High Down NHSE/I will hold a contract with the prime provider, who in turn can directly provide care and/or subcontract elements to other specialist providers. This service was commissioned as part of the overall Offender Health pathway within the prisons and as such this model will ensure an integrated, recovery orientated service delivery system, both within the prisons and onwards into the community. The service will focus on delivering person-centred care within seamless, integrated structured clinical and psychosocial interventions services in prison, and facilitating arrangements through the gate into the community to ensure effective continuity of care. Close joint working with other healthcare services, as well as other departments within the prison is imperative to the success of the delivery of this service.
